Why Designers Should Bring Engineers In Before the Mockups Are Pretty

Product designers often hesitate to share unfinished work, especially with engineers. The instinct is to wait until a design feels polished and defensible — but that timing can cost a team the chance to explore better solutions. Helena Jaramillo, a product designer at Coda who previously worked at Google, Transferwise, and Khan Academy, argues for flipping that instinct: bring engineers into the design process as early as possible.

The early ideation phase is where engineers add the most value. Their technical knowledge helps surface constraints and edge cases before a direction is locked in. Instead of discovering mid-build that an approach won't work, designers can learn those limitations upfront and build more thoughtful solutions around them.

Work With One Engineering Partner Throughout

Jaramillo recommends identifying a single engineering partner to collaborate with for the full duration of a project, even if a broader engineering team will eventually own the build. On a feature Coda shipped last year, Packs Tables — which pulls data from third-party services like Spotify, Google Calendar, and Gmail into a Coda doc — she worked closely with an engineer named Gil.

The feature was highly technical because it depended on APIs from multiple external apps, so it had to work uniformly across all of them. To reach a viable solution, Jaramillo and Gil used three practices: straw man mocks, brainstorming, and defined key questions.

1. Start with Straw Man Mocks

Straw man mocks are the visual equivalent of a straw man proposal: quick, deliberately rough sketches meant to generate discussion rather than propose a final design. They should:

  • Be quick to make — early ideas often contain misconceptions.
  • Ask more questions than they answer.
  • Show a range of directions instead of committing to one.

When reviewing these mocks with an engineer, probe with questions like: What are your biggest misconceptions? What haven't you thought about yet? What directions seem interesting, and which are technically difficult — not to avoid the hard paths, but to understand their trade-offs.

2. Brainstorm New Ideas Together

The process stays deliberately open at this point. Rather than refining existing concepts, designers can use their visualization skills to bring early team ideas to life. At Coda, the design team often works in high fidelity because the component library is ready to go, but pen and paper or screensharing an iPad works just as well for remote teams. During Packs Tables, Jaramillo and Gil used whiteboarding to align on open questions and sketch rough UI, without attempting to solve the final design.

3. Define the Key Questions

Key questions act as guiding principles for the project — they ensure the team tackles problems in the right order and prevents early debates about solutions. A useful analogy: if someone asks whether to order custom napkins for an event, the real questions are about budget, time, and the event's tone. Answer those first, and the napkin decision follows naturally.

Jaramillo and Gil tracked their key questions in a Coda doc during brainstorms, then ran them in a call with the full engineering team to get agreement that these were the right questions to pursue. This also created an opportunity to engage the broader team early.

Shared Understanding Beats Sequential Handoffs

The takeaway from Jaramillo's approach is that successful collaboration isn't about sending a polished proposal from one team to another. By involving engineers early — especially on technically complex features — the team can balance product goals against technical constraints, catch edge cases sooner, and reach a solution faster.
